At least change the oil once per year.. if not twice a year.. or if it gets real dark or thin.

Crankcase has a dipstick on it for checking the oil level. don't forget to service the oil bath air cleaner as well.

Needing choke to start could be anything from weak sparkies ( coroded connections / bad switch / bad wires.. ) to a dirty/plugged carb, to a vacume leak.

OEM color was red cast metal, grey tin.

You might want to invest in an I&T FO-19 service manual.

My Ford owners manual sez to change engine oil every 100 hrs or once a year. I change every fall. Now's a good time isn't it? I use 20-50wt oil in all my vehicles, but thats because I read and understand oil specifications..... ....respectfully, Dell
